namespace Aaru.Filesystems
{
// TODO: Differentiate between Atari and X68k FAT, as this one uses a standard BPB.
// X68K uses cdate/adate from direntry for extending filename
/// <inheritdoc />
/// <summary>Implements the File Allocation Table, aka FAT, filesystem (FAT12, FAT16 and FAT32 variants).</summary>
public sealed partial class FAT : IReadOnlyFilesystem
{
uint _bytesPerCluster;
byte[] _cachedEaData;
CultureInfo _cultureInfo;
bool _debug;
Dictionary<string, Dictionary<string, CompleteDirectoryEntry>> _directoryCache;
DirectoryEntry _eaDirEntry;
bool _fat12;
bool _fat16;
bool _fat32;
ushort[] _fatEntries;
ulong _fatFirstSector;
ulong _firstClusterSector;
bool _mounted;
Namespace _namespace;
uint _reservedSectors;
Dictionary<string, CompleteDirectoryEntry> _rootDirectoryCache;
uint _sectorsPerCluster;
uint _sectorsPerFat;
FileSystemInfo _statfs;
bool _useFirstFat;
/// <inheritdoc />
public FileSystemType XmlFsType { get; private set; }
/// <inheritdoc />
public Encoding Encoding { get; private set; }
/// <inheritdoc />
public string Name => "Microsoft File Allocation Table";
/// <inheritdoc />
public Guid Id => new("33513B2C-0D26-0D2D-32C3-79D8611158E0");
/// <inheritdoc />
public string Author => "Natalia Portillo";
/// <inheritdoc />
public IEnumerable<(string name, Type type, string description)> SupportedOptions =>
new (string name, Type type, string description)[]
{};
/// <inheritdoc />
public Dictionary<string, string> Namespaces => new()
{
{
"dos", "DOS (8.3 all uppercase)"
},
{
"nt", "Windows NT (8.3 mixed case)"
},
{
"os2", "OS/2 .LONGNAME extended attribute"
},
{
"ecs", "Use LFN when available with fallback to .LONGNAME (default)"
},
{
"lfn", "Long file names"
}
};
static Dictionary<string, string> GetDefaultOptions() => new()
{
{
"debug", false.ToString()
}
};
}
}
